Multiple catecholamine-secreting paragangliomas: diagnosis after hemorrhagic stroke in a young woman.

OBJECTIVE: To describe a case of multiple catecholamine-secreting paragangliomas, with a hemorrhagic stroke as the main clinical manifestation. METHODS: We present a case report with clinical, laboratory, histologic, and genetic details.
